I run my mower over them repeatedly and mulch them up as fine as possible and just leave the compost on the lawn. This was recommended to me by the chemlawn, (now trugreen) people many years ago and I never rake anything organic off of my lawn, grass clippings etc. I just run it over about 2-3 times and leave it and I have the greenest lawn in my neighborhood. I see people raking their lawns and gathering leaves and I always wonder why they're taking all the nutrition that comes from the ground and carting it off to a landfill. Leave it and it goes back into the ground and replenishes the soil lots less work too, win/win situation................
